In Kerstentsi, Transfiguration Feast draws 7 times more UOC believers than OCU

The service in Kerstentsi on the Transfiguration Feast in the UOC community (left) and in the OCU (right). Collage: UOJ

The patronal feast on the Transfiguration Feast at the UOC church in Kerstentsi gathered more than three hundred people in the new church, while the same OCU Transfiguration service (according to the new calendar) at the church seized from the UOC was attended by only forty people, report the faithful of the Chernivtsi-Bukovyna Eparchy of the UOC on Facebook.

During the Liturgy on August 19, 2026, more than three hundred faithful came to share the festive joy with the persecuted UOC community. Worshippers completely filled the newly built church, reaffirming their commitment to their Church.

Supporters of the OCU celebrated the patronal feast for the first time in the seized church on August 6. According to photos, around 40 people, including choir members, attended the OCU service. Nearly half of those present were visiting guests from neighboring settlements.

The faithful of the Transfiguration parish built the new church by their own efforts in a record short time — in less than a year. On August 19, 2026, Metropolitan Meletiy of Chernivtsi and Bukovyna consecrated the altar of the newly built Transfiguration Church.

Previously, the UOJ reported that on September 29, 2025, OCU supporters, backed by police and Roman Hryshchuk, seized the Transfiguration Church of the UOC community in Kerstentsi.
